Rugby union has more laws than rugby league[23][24] and it has been described as being more a complex game.[25][26] Rugby league in turn has been described as a simpler game that is easier for spectators to understand.[27] Mat Rogers, an Australian dual-code rugby international player, has said "Rugby [union] is very complicated and rugby league is much more simple in comparison". England's Chris Ashton, also a dual international, has said that union has "more of a tactical side, more that can happen in a game". Ireland's Tom Court, has said "Rugby Union is a complex game with certain closed skills like scrummaging and line-out lifting and rugby league requires a higher level of fitness to compete at the highest level".[28]
